Is there a way to set up Splendid for multiple user accounts, but
Posted: 04 Jun 08 10:27 PM

in a way that the multiple user accounts do not see one another in say the 'employees' tab and of course each account only has access to their incoming mail and contacts?

If this can be accomplished, then for each user account to add an employee so only the original user and their employee can share information, but yet each will (again) not be able to view each other's incoming pop accounts?

Tnx.

Re: Is there a way to set up Splendid for multiple user accounts, but
Posted: 05 Jun 08 12:07 AM
Team Management comes close in that it can be used to prevent other from seeing your data.  Team Management will not allow a user to create another user/employee.  You must be an administrator to create a user, and administrators can always see everything thereby defeating the Team Management feature.
